Dependency should be added to assign paste_ini resource to config step

Bug #1952009 reported by Takashi Kajinami
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
puppet-aodh
Fix Released
High
Takashi Kajinami
puppet-cloudkitty
Fix Released
High
Takashi Kajinami
puppet-designate
Fix Released
High
Takashi Kajinami
puppet-ec2api
Fix Released
High
Takashi Kajinami
puppet-gnocchi
Fix Released
High
Takashi Kajinami
puppet-heat
Fix Released
High
Takashi Kajinami
puppet-sahara
Fix Released
High
Takashi Kajinami
puppet-vitrage
Fix Released
High
Takashi Kajinami

Bug Description

Currently dependency of *_api_paste_ini resource is not declared, and it's not guaranteed that the resource is executed during config step.
Also, notification from the resource to services is missing and services are not properly restarted even something is changed in api-paste.ini.

Changed in puppet-aodh:
status: New → In Progress
Changed in puppet-designate:
status: New → In Progress
Changed in puppet-gnocchi:
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-cloudkitty (master)
Changed in puppet-heat:
status: New → In Progress
Changed in puppet-cloudkitty:
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-sahara (master)
Changed in puppet-sahara:
status: New → In Progress
Changed in puppet-vitrage:
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-vitrage (master)
Changed in puppet-ec2api:
status: New → In Progress
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ix proposed to puppet-ec2api (master)
Changed in puppet-cloudkitty:
assignee: nobody → Takashi Kajinami (kajinamit)
Changed in puppet-ec2api:
assignee: nobody → Takashi Kajinami (kajinamit)
Changed in puppet-aodh:
assignee: nobody → Takashi Kajinami (kajinamit)
Changed in puppet-designate:
assignee: nobody → Takashi Kajinami (kajinamit)
Changed in puppet-gnocchi:
assignee: nobody → Takashi Kajinami (kajinamit)
Changed in puppet-heat:
assignee: nobody → Takashi Kajinami (kajinamit)
Changed in puppet-sahara:
assignee: nobody → Takashi Kajinami (kajinamit)
Changed in puppet-vitrage:
assignee: nobody → Takashi Kajinami (kajinamit)
Changed in puppet-aodh:
importance: Undecided → High
Changed in puppet-cloudkitty:
importance: Undecided → High
Changed in puppet-designate:
importance: Undecided → High
Changed in puppet-ec2api:
importance: Undecided → High
Changed in puppet-gnocchi:
importance: Undecided → High
Changed in puppet-heat:
importance: Undecided → High
Changed in puppet-sahara:
importance: Undecided → High
Changed in puppet-vitrage:
importance: Undecided → High
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-vitrage (master)

Reviewed: https://review.opendev.org/c/openstack/puppet-vitrage/+/819045
Committed: https://opendev.org/openstack/puppet-vitrage/commit/d1caafad417993d16e0c52a8c37cf8e8265b68c1
Submitter: "Zuul (22348)"
Branch: master

commit d1caafad417993d16e0c52a8c37cf8e8265b68c1
Author: Takashi Kajinami <email address hidden>
Date: Wed Nov 24 09:48:24 2021 +0900

    Add missing dependency of vitrage_api_paste_ini

    Closes-Bug: #1952009
    Change-Id: Idc73caa9793452123b60b4cb245ae6f993e7dd58

Changed in puppet-vitrage: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-cloudkitty (master)

Reviewed: https://review.opendev.org/c/openstack/puppet-cloudkitty/+/819043
Committed: https://opendev.org/openstack/puppet-cloudkitty/commit/3d52fb427f79bb9cc6c0348a10abd3b28415355a
Submitter: "Zuul (22348)"
Branch: master

commit 3d52fb427f79bb9cc6c0348a10abd3b28415355a
Author: Takashi Kajinami <email address hidden>
Date: Wed Nov 24 09:44:19 2021 +0900

    Add missing dependency of cloudkitty_api_paste_ini

    Closes-Bug: #1952009
    Change-Id: I5b07348a4401626634b06015ba694de6d1da7570

Changed in puppet-cloudkitty: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-aodh (master)

Reviewed: https://review.opendev.org/c/openstack/puppet-aodh/+/819037
Committed: https://opendev.org/openstack/puppet-aodh/commit/19c0cbb0c08662d8c827c14c152db41b10f50f7b
Submitter: "Zuul (22348)"
Branch: master

commit 19c0cbb0c08662d8c827c14c152db41b10f50f7b
Author: Takashi Kajinami <email address hidden>
Date: Wed Nov 24 09:17:34 2021 +0900

    Add missing dependency of aodh_api_paste_ini

    Closes-Bug: #1952009
    Change-Id: I2359a45beb991c1e69d1065a2091b14eb58361f7

Changed in puppet-aodh: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-gnocchi (master)

Reviewed: https://review.opendev.org/c/openstack/puppet-gnocchi/+/819040
Committed: https://opendev.org/openstack/puppet-gnocchi/commit/8cf4ddc94c92f2eaa11b2e1c59ec19abe43b3850
Submitter: "Zuul (22348)"
Branch: master

commit 8cf4ddc94c92f2eaa11b2e1c59ec19abe43b3850
Author: Takashi Kajinami <email address hidden>
Date: Wed Nov 24 09:23:05 2021 +0900

    Add missing dependency of gnocchi_api_paste_ini

    Closes-Bug: #1952009
    Change-Id: I77780e43a9081f22cb7197be3d826bf0e7481071

Changed in puppet-gnocchi: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-designate (master)

Reviewed: https://review.opendev.org/c/openstack/puppet-designate/+/819039
Committed: https://opendev.org/openstack/puppet-designate/commit/6fc44c6dc2416cdbafab326cc42d26b2848e9be4
Submitter: "Zuul (22348)"
Branch: master

commit 6fc44c6dc2416cdbafab326cc42d26b2848e9be4
Author: Takashi Kajinami <email address hidden>
Date: Wed Nov 24 09:21:18 2021 +0900

    Add missing dependency of designate_api_paste_ini

    Closes-Bug: #1952009
    Change-Id: Ia8b654ca6936cb3db00a4081bcbfa752ce6e72b7

Changed in puppet-designate:
status: In Progress → Fix Released
Changed in puppet-ec2api: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-ec2api (master)

Reviewed: https://review.opendev.org/c/openstack/puppet-ec2api/+/819046
Committed: https://opendev.org/openstack/puppet-ec2api/commit/7f928e6cc1b077f0aa833ddd2ae3fbb53e8521a5
Submitter: "Zuul (22348)"
Branch: master

commit 7f928e6cc1b077f0aa833ddd2ae3fbb53e8521a5
Author: Takashi Kajinami <email address hidden>
Date: Wed Nov 24 09:50:12 2021 +0900

    Add missing dependency of ec2api_api_paste_ini

    Closes-Bug: #1952009
    Change-Id: If1a19ebc40402f8f9239a9388e8eeaf2764ebc00

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-heat (master)

Reviewed: https://review.opendev.org/c/openstack/puppet-heat/+/819042
Committed: https://opendev.org/openstack/puppet-heat/commit/340496976854766539e5a01c36b452e40ca8471e
Submitter: "Zuul (22348)"
Branch: master

commit 340496976854766539e5a01c36b452e40ca8471e
Author: Takashi Kajinami <email address hidden>
Date: Wed Nov 24 09:32:41 2021 +0900

    Add missing dependency of heat_api_paste_ini

    Closes-Bug: #1952009
    Change-Id: I2f9ea5b6c18c921e7c1e2f19740208700501e34b

Changed in puppet-heat: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ix merged to puppet-sahara (master)

Reviewed: https://review.opendev.org/c/openstack/puppet-sahara/+/819044
Committed: https://opendev.org/openstack/puppet-sahara/commit/e785424e6b596795509eed7a79c756b90ba991f7
Submitter: "Zuul (22348)"
Branch: master

commit e785424e6b596795509eed7a79c756b90ba991f7
Author: Takashi Kajinami <email address hidden>
Date: Wed Nov 24 09:45:56 2021 +0900

    Add missing dependency of sahara_api_paste_ini

    Closes-Bug: #1952009
    Change-Id: Ic1f5f1a346218f7bbacb8104a6a0b68d821f839e

Changed in puppet-sahara:
status: In Progress → Fix Released
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-aodh 20.1.0

This issue was fixed in the openstack/puppet-aodh 20.1.0 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-cloudkitty 9.1.0

This issue was fixed in the openstack/puppet-cloudkitty 9.1.0 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-designate 20.1.0

This issue was fixed in the openstack/puppet-designate 20.1.0 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-ec2api 20.1.0

This issue was fixed in the openstack/puppet-ec2api 20.1.0 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-gnocchi 20.1.0

This issue was fixed in the openstack/puppet-gnocchi 20.1.0 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-heat 20.1.0

This issue was fixed in the openstack/puppet-heat 20.1.0 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-sahara 20.1.0

This issue was fixed in the openstack/puppet-sahara 20.1.0 release.

Revision history for this message
OpenStack Infra (hudson-openstack) wrote : Fix included in openstack/puppet-vitrage 10.1.0

This issue was fixed in the openstack/puppet-vitrage 10.1.0 release.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.